FOLDING THE REAR BENCH SEAT
To fold the rear bench seat for storage capacity behind the front seats, or to remove the jacking tools from the storage area:
Lift up on the lever 01, located on the side of the seat, while lifting the front of the seat cushion up.
Fold the bottom of the seat cushion toward the back of the vehicle until it locks in place.
Repeat this process to raise and secure the seat cushion on the other side of the vehicle for maximum storage capacity.
FRONT SEAT ADJUSTMENTS
With manual seats (if so equipped):
Pull up on the lever under the front of the seat and slide
backward or forward; release.
Lift the lever 01 on the side of the seat to adjust your
seatback backward or forward; release when you have
found a comfortable angle and the seat belt fits properly.
With power seats (if so equipped):
Move the control 02 forward or backward to adjust the
seat cushion forward or backward.
Pull up on the control 02 to raise the seat cushion;
press down to lower the cushion.
Push the switch 03 forward to move the seatback
forward; push it back to move the seatback backward.
LUMBAR SUPPORT (if so equipped):
Your driver’s seat has a lumbar support; adjust it by moving
the lever 04 up or down.

If the low tire pressure warning light illuminates, check the tire pressure in all four tires. To turn the low tire pressure warning light off, adjust the low tire pressure to the recommended COLD tire pressure shown on the Tire and Loading Information label located in the driver’s door opening.
If TPMS is not functioning properly, the low tire pressure warning light will flash for approximately 60 seconds when the key is turned on. After 60 seconds, the light will remain on. Have the system checked by a NISSAN dealer.
